#b1795f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1795f is composed of 69.4% red, 47.5% green and 37.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 31.6% magenta, 46.3%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 19 degrees, a saturation of 34.5% and a lightness of 53.3%. #b1795f color hex could be obtained by blending #fff2be with #630000. Closest websafe color is: #996666.

Shades and Tints of #b1795f
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b0706 is the darkest color, while #fefefd is the lightest one.
